The 8th Asia Conference on Business and Economic Studies (ACBES 2026) will be organized by the Journal of Asian Business and Economic Studies, University of Economics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am.
ACBES 2026 is organized as part of the 50th anniversary of the University of Economics Ho Chi Minh City (UEH), marking five decades of academic excellence and international engagement in economics and business research. Against a backdrop of global polycrisis, rapid AI diffusion, geoeconomic fragmentation, and sustainability transitions, ACBES 2026 aims to move beyond incremental studies toward integrative, theory-driven, and policy-relevant research agendas, particularly from and for Asian contexts. ACBES is held annually, serving as a high-level academic forum for economics and business research.
ACBES 2026 will feature the participation of a Nobel Laureate in Economic Sciences (2019), alongside internationally renowned scholars from leading universities worldwide, including Editors-in-Chief and senior editors of prestigious international journals, thereby providing a high-level forum for rigorous academic exchange and publication-oriented discussions.

Submission Path
- ACBES Lecture for PhD (August 3): PhD students present research proposals or work-in-progress papers and receive structured feedback from senior scholars and JABES editors on theoretical framing, research design, and publication readiness, alongside a JABES Editorial Workshop on international publishing and the peer-review process.
- Main Conference (August 4): Established scholars present mature, high-quality studies, with opportunities for direct engagement with journal editors to gain insights into the publication values, editorial standards, and journal scope of JABES and other indexed journals associated with ACBES.
ACBES 2026 is designed not only as a presentation venue, but also as a developmental platform for high-quality journal publications. Selected papers demonstrating strong theoretical grounding, rigorous methodology, and clear contribution potential will be encouraged to further develop into full manuscript submissions, particularly to the Journal of Asian Business and Economic Studies (JABES) and other partner journals.
